GREAT PAK

DAKINE Sequence Backpack w/ Camera Block - 2000cu in

DAKINE Sequence Backpack w/ Camera Block - 2000cu in

Rating for this product: 5 August 13, 2008

great pak...plenty of space for lenses, cameras, and gear. very durable.. i had to climb belly up down a very rocky mountain with it and the rocks did not even scratch the bag. not a lot of room for extra non photo gear unless you store it with the camera........very water resistant and almost waterproof with the rain cover that is built in...it is a bigger pak....it is not really good to wear for city shoots or any where you don't want a bulkier pak getting in the way or standing out.....great for wilderness..skiing...biking....whatever......my back doesn't get too sweaty either like my old pak........if you are an adventurous shutterbug..you will defn. find a use for this bag.......
